My preference is for the v1000b NOT because I own it but because:

1. Construction is excellent. High quality aluminum which does not creak, bend but consequently is rather heavy. The wheels are necessary as are the rubber lining the wheels or you'll have deep gouges on your desk.

2. Layout is very good for air cooling albeit with some slight modification. The stock configuration with a single intake fan which is directed at the harddrives and the lower compartment should be sufficient for most setups. However... if you're buying this case, you'd probably have some major hardware to keep cool... Addition of a second intake fan in the upper compartment is relatively easy and LianLi have this available as an optional accessory.

3. Cable management is the best I've seen in ANY case. The ability to route cables through the back of the case, behind the drives etc. etc means that you can hide all your cables without making much further modification.

4. Heat buildup within the case is nonexistant. The addition of a second intake fan and a configuration in which air passes horizontally through the case makes for very good thermal control.

There you have it. My two sen.
